Job Description Summary

Nationwide prioritizes internal audit as a critical component of its business strategy and governance. The Sr Director, Internal Audit – Digital Auditing Insights leads a team responsible for enabling data & analytics, process intelligence, AI and other digital capabilities across Property & Casualty, Nationwide Financial, Corporate and Technology audit portfolios. The role designs and executes IA’s strategy for the use of data analytics, automation, process mining, AI and visualization across assurance and advisory engagements, and supports IA’s operational reporting, tooling and continuous improvement.

Key Responsibilities
  • Design and execute IA’s strategy for the use of data analytics, automation, process mining, AI and visualization across assurance and advisory engagements.
  • Partner with IA peers to embed digital techniques into planning, fieldwork and reporting.
  • Oversee development and maintenance of repeatable analytic routines, dashboards and insights that support audit coverage across P&C, NF, Corporate and Technology domains, ensuring appropriate data governance, documentation and quality.
  • Lead efforts to leverage process mining, AI and advanced analytics to identify anomalies, emerging risks and control improvement opportunities and support IA’s evaluation of AI‑enabled business processes and controls.
  • Collaborate with Professional Practices to integrate digital capabilities into IA methodology, templates and training, influencing selection, implementation and use of IA tools and platforms.
  • Work closely with risk partners across the enterprise to drive an integrated approach to the use of digital assurance techniques and capabilities, supporting a connected risk management approach to the Three Lines of Defense.
  • Provide analytics and reporting to support IA operations (plan coverage analytics, issue and action tracking, KPI/KRI reporting, portfolio views for the SVP and Audit Committee).
  • Build digital literacy across the IA organization through coaching, training and reusable assets.
  • Manage the budget for digital tools, licenses, data sourcing and specialized external support needed to execute the digital auditing strategy.
  • Lead and develop a hybrid team of data, analytics and audit professionals, guiding, mentoring, and performing performance management while fostering collaboration and accountability.

May perform other responsibilities as assigned.

Reporting Relationships

Reports to VP, Internal Audit. Leads a team of three direct reports and 10 indirect reports and oversees an intern program for IA.

Education and Experience

Education: Bachelor’s degree in Data Science, Statistics, Computer Science, Information Systems, Accounting, Finance or a related quantitative field; advanced degree preferred.

License/Certification: Professional certifications such as CIA, CISA, CFE or similar strongly preferred.

Experience: Ten or more years of progressive experience in internal or external audit, data analytics, risk analytics or related disciplines; ideally within insurance or financial services.

Knowledge, Abilities and Skills

Proven expertise in using analytics, automation and digital tools within audit or risk management. Strong understanding of insurance and/or financial services data and processes. Ability to translate business and risk questions into analytic solutions and communicate results clearly to non‑technical audiences. Proven ability to lead technical teams and manage through influence across a matrixed environment. Leadership skills, competencies and experiences may take precedence.
